briefly explain why the number of electrons circling the nucleus determines the physical and chemical properties of the Atom

Explanation:

  • Electrons are negatively charged particles that orbits the nucleus.
  • Chemical and physical properties of elements are usually determined by the number of electrons they posses.
  • Electrons are the basis of the chemical changes in which atoms undergo.
  • Chemical properties of atoms are a function of the number of electrons they posses.
  • When atoms combine, they do so in order to attain stability.
  • Combination of atoms involves the loss or gain or sharing of electrons between atoms.
  • When atoms combine with one another, they form chemical bonds.
  • These chemical bonds can be between two atoms or between molecules.
  • The nature of the chemical bonds determines the physical and chemical properties of a host of compounds.
  • For example, metallic bonds in metals is responsible for their conductivity and malleability.
  • It is also responsible for the wide range of reactions they undergo.

What is the total pressure of three gases, if the partial pressures are: 2.67 mmHg, 45.29 mmHg, and 789.6 mmHg
EastWind [94]

Answer:

The total pressure of three gases is 837.56 mmHg.

Explanation:

The pressure exerted by a particular gas in a mixture is known as its partial pressure. So, Dalton's law states that the total pressure of a gas mixture is equal to the sum of the pressures that each gas would exert if it were alone:

PT = PA + PB

This relationship is due to the assumption that there are no attractive forces between the gases.

In this case, the total pressure can be calculated as:

PT= 2.67 mmHg + 45.69 mmHg + 789.6 mmHg

Solving:

PT= 837.56 mmHg
